Block 686,821
Block Hash
dff1faba59361019c4724ab933fffc4810db7f7e1ea89adb394eec3dfebfb528
Previous Block Hash
9735a0ec8da15c6e86a7e776498b283416ca3e0a9164a9ecc5478304b9cf946a
Mined
Transactions
4
Difficulty
51.84 M
Size
848 bytes
Transactions (4)
1 input, 1 output
10,000.00680002
PEPE
1 input, 2 outputs
27,613.13758717
PEPE
1 input, 2 outputs
63,937.68068
PEPE
1 input, 2 outputs
27,513.13531716
PEPE